What are the technical requirements of Weber gas grills?

The technical requirements of Weber gas grills vary dependent on the type of grill you are buying. If for example you are purchasing a portable gas grill then you will need a disposable 14.1 or 16.4 ounce LP (Liquefied Petroleum) cylinder. However, if you are purchasing a standing grill you can usually select whether your grill runs on LP or Natural Gas. If you choose natural gas then you MUST have a supply point at your home, the grill will come with a hose to attach to the supply point. If you select an LP grill then you can purchase disposable and refillable cannisters that you can attach to your grill. Always do a gas leak check when changing the supply and always turn off the gas when the grill is not in use.
